The World Fastest Mirrorless System Lens - Ibelux 40mm f/0.85
The future of Micro Four Third format gets even brighter with the announcement of the world's fastest mirrorless system lens developed by German-Chinese co-op Handevision.
Handevision is a German-Chinese co-op between IB/E Optics and Shanghai Transvision, and the company announced the fastest current production lens for mirrorless cameras: the Ibelux 40mm f/0.85.
“By merging German high-quality engineering standards with Chinese cost-effective production infrastructure, the new camera lens brand Handevision (“Han” means China in Mandarin and “De” is the word for Germany).
While risky to start our launch with this ground-breaking high-speed lens, we hope to gain the attention and confidence of photographers around the world with our expanding new lenses. Our mission is to manufacture high-grade lenses of metallic construction with a clean, aesthetic finish.”
The lens, which sports 10 elements in 8 groups, will come in February 2014 with a choice of Sony E-mount, Fujifilm X-mount, Canon EF-M mount and Micro Four Thirds mount.
Due to this complex optical construction and an all-metal body, the lens has a length of 5 in or 12.8 cm, a width of 2.9 in or 74 mm, and weighs in at 1.2 kg or 2.65 lbs. It is is currently priced at a remarkably high level, MSRP of US-$ 2,080, making it out of reach for most photo enthusiasts.
Handevision is planning on more professional grade lens; a wide-angle IBEGON, compact fixed focal length lens, a tilt-shift lens and high-speed telephoto APO mirror lens called IBECAT (only for full-frame mirrorless systems)
